5. Challenges and Drawbacks:
While internet poker brings many advantages, it isn't without its challenges. One of the significant disadvantages could be the potential for deceptive activities, including collusion and chip dumping, where people cheat to gain an unfair benefit. However, reputable internet poker Online free platforms use sturdy protection measures and arbitrary quantity generators to thwart such behavior. Additionally, some people might find the absence of real cues and communications which can be section of real time poker games a disadvantage, as it can be harder to learn opponents and employ psychological techniques on line.
